Agentic Commerce: Definition, How It Works, and Why It Matters
What Is Agentic Commerce?
Agentic commerce is a model of digital trade in which AI agents autonomously initiate, negotiate, and complete commercial transactions on behalf of humans or organizations, without requiring step-by-step human approval for each action. Instead of a person manually browsing, selecting, and checking out, an AI agent handles the full workflow end to end. The agent sources the best option, executing payment, confirming delivery, and reconciling records. This is done all within policy-defined guardrails set in advance by the user or organization.
The term builds on the broader concept of agentic AI, in which large language models (LLMs) (such as Claude and Chat GPT) and autonomous software agents are given goals and tools. Then they are left to pursue those goals across multi-step workflows. In commerce, that means agents capable of holding wallets, spending funds, and settling transactions in real time, across borders, and at scale.
Agentic commerce is distinct from traditional e-commerce automation, which typically relies on rule-based workflows or human-triggered scripts. In agentic commerce, the agent reasons, adapts to context, and acts on behalf of its principal with a degree of judgment.
How Agentic Commerce Works
At a technical level, agentic commerce requires several interconnected components working together:
AI agents with financial permissions
The agent must be provisioned with access to a wallet or payment credential. This might be a non-custodial wallet, an embedded wallet, or access to a stablecoin balance that the agent can draw from within policy limits.
Autonomous payment execution
When the agent decides to make a purchase or settle an obligation, it needs infrastructure that can execute that payment programmatically, without human sign-off on each individual transaction. This is what separates agentic payments infrastructure from standard payment APIs: the system is designed to support agent-initiated financial actions, not just human-triggered ones.
Policy and governance controls
Since agents act autonomously, organizations must define spending limits, counterparty allowlists, asset types, and escalation thresholds before deploying them. Governance infrastructure sits between the agent’s intent and the execution layer, ensuring every action stays within bounds.
Identity and verification.
For agentic commerce to function at scale, agents need verifiable identities so counterparties can trust who, or what, they are transacting with. Verified AI agent payments reduce fraud risk in autonomous commerce by establishing a clear chain of accountability back to a human or organizational principal.
Settlement rails
Stablecoins have emerged as a natural settlement layer for agentic commerce because they combine the programmability agents need with the price stability that businesses require. AI-powered stablecoin payments enable fast, low-cost, cross-border settlement without the latency of traditional correspondent banking.
Why Agentic Commerce Is Growing Now
Several converging trends of agentic commerce have brought it from a theoretical concept to an operational reality in 2025 and 2026.
The maturation of LLM-based agents
Models capable of multi-step reasoning, tool use, and function calling have made it technically feasible to deploy agents. These agents can navigate complex procurement, treasury, or marketplace workflows autonomously.
Stablecoin adoption at scale
The growth of stablecoin transaction volume has created the liquidity and network effects needed for agents to transact globally without currency conversion friction. AI-powered stablecoin payments give agents a reliable, programmable medium of exchange.
Demand for autonomous financial operations
Enterprises running high-volume, time-sensitive operations, from treasury rebalancing to cross-border supplier payments, are under pressure to reduce manual overhead. Agentic financial services address this directly by allowing agents to handle routine financial decisions within governance frameworks.
Emerging protocol standards
Initiatives like the x402 payment protocol and MPP (Machine Payments Protocol) are establishing open standards for agent-initiated payments. They are defining how machines request, authorize, and settle transactions across any rail or blockchain, and laying a foundation for interoperable agentic commerce infrastructure.
AI digital asset infrastructure coming online
Financial institutions and fintechs are investing in AI digital asset infrastructure specifically designed to support agent-to-agent and agent-to-business transactions, rather than adapting legacy human-centric systems after the fact.
Agentic Commerce vs. Traditional E-Commerce Automation
It helps to draw a clear line between what agentic commerce is and what it is not.
Traditional e-commerce automation covers things like scheduled reorder rules, cart abandonment emails, or dynamic pricing scripts. These are deterministic systems: they follow fixed logic and execute pre-defined steps. A human still configures each rule and monitors outcomes.
Agentic commerce goes further. An AI agent in a commerce workflow can do the following all without a human in the loop for any individual step:
- evaluate multiple suppliers simultaneously
- choose the best option based on real-time price and availability
- negotiate terms within defined parameters
- execute payment using digital assets
- log the transaction
The agent is goal-directed, not rule-directed.
This distinction matters for infrastructure design. Systems built for human-initiated transactions are not inherently suited to the frequency, speed, or identity model that agents require. Agent-based payment execution infrastructure has different requirements around signing, rate limits, wallet provisioning, and policy enforcement than systems designed for people logging into a checkout flow.
How Marketplaces and Enterprises Can Prepare for Agentic Commerce
Organizations that want to be ready for agentic commerce should focus on a few foundational areas.
Wallet infrastructure for agents
Every agent that transacts needs a wallet. That wallet must be programmatically accessible, secure, and scoped to the agent’s permissions. Wallet-as-a-Service platforms allow businesses to provision wallets at scale, which is a prerequisite for deploying agents that can hold and spend digital assets.
Spending policy frameworks
Before agents are given financial autonomy, organizations need governance structures that define what agents can and cannot do. This includes per-transaction limits, allowlisted counterparties, and escalation paths for out-of-policy requests.
Stablecoin readiness
Since stablecoins are the preferred settlement layer for agentic commerce, businesses should evaluate their stablecoin issuance or acceptance capabilities. Agentic stablecoin infrastructure needs to handle minting, redemption, and cross-border transfer at the speed agents operate.
Compliance integration
Autonomous transactions still carry compliance obligations. AML screening, sanctions checks, and transaction monitoring must be embedded into the agent’s execution path, not bolted on after the fact.
Agentic Commerce and Digital Assets
Digital assets are central to the agentic commerce stack. Cryptocurrencies and tokenized assets give agents a programmable, globally accessible medium of exchange that operates 24/7 without banking hours or correspondent delays. AI crypto payments enable near-instant settlement between agents and merchants anywhere in the world.
Beyond payments, tokenized real-world assets create new categories of agentic commerce. An agent managing a fund could autonomously rebalance holdings by trading tokenized securities. An agent overseeing a supply chain could use AI-driven asset tokenization to represent and transfer ownership of goods at each stage of fulfillment.
Autonomous digital asset management at the agent level is an emerging practice, and the infrastructure needed to support it. This includes secure key management, on-chain transaction signing, and real-time compliance checks. It is still being defined and standardized across the industry.
